About St.Mary’s Church
If you're staying at Swanage Bay View Holiday Park nearby, it's a straightforward walk into town and worth a quick stop while you're grabbing a coffee or lunch. History enthusiasts will appreciate the gravestones outside, which tell you quite a bit about the town's maritime past. Kids won't spend long here unless they're genuinely into old buildings, so don't plan your day around it.
The admission's free, naturally, and there's no set visiting hours to worry about - just pop in when you're passing. It works best as part of a larger Swanage day rather than a destination in itself. The seafront and Old Town shops are more compelling draws, but St Mary's adds context. If you've got an hour in town before heading back to your holiday park, you'll find it does the job.
